George Washington University Hillel Turns Haircuts to Good Cause
April 18, 2005
Comments (0) | Add | E-mail this to a friend
Razors and shears flashed, hair fell and close to $19,000 was raised Sunday at an outdoor event sponsored by Hillel at George Washington University along with other groups.

Buzzing4change, as the five-hour hair-cutting marathon was dubbed, was designed to benefit Special Love, a Winchester-based camp for children and families with cancer and HIV/AIDS.

It drew to the District campus' Kogan Plaza 166 people for buzz cuts and another 42 for full haircuts, along with donations ranging from $1 to $500, said the fund-raiser's co-president, Judah Ferst, a GWU senior.
